Locksmithing and Safe Repair in Massachusetts

Locksmithing and Safe Repair Schools in Massachusetts

4 students earned Locksmithing and Safe Repair degrees in Massachusetts in the 2022-2023 year.

Jobs for Locksmithing and Safe Repair Grads in Massachusetts

410 people in the state and 16,970 in the nation are employed in jobs related to locksmithing and safe repair.

undefined

Wages for Locksmithing and Safe Repair Jobs in Massachusetts

Locksmithing and Safe Repair grads earn an average of $51,660 in the state and $43,740 nationwide.
